In today's reading I finished the book. I really liked how the book ended because I feel like after all the chaos and all the hurt that was going on in Xiomara's life that the book still ended in a calm way that left the reader with a sense of hope. The ending of the book showed how Xiomara and her mom were trying to heal their relationship and how she did the slam poetry which are both steps in the right direction.
